First Peak District ride on Friday - Jacob's Ladder, Rushup Edge, Roych Clough

A bit 'meh' on it. Kind of difficult to get much momentum going - lots of mud or gates in the way - spent a lot of time getting on and off bike instead of rising. The descents weren't all that exciting either. Not a bad ride, but not a great one.

Rode the 'Genesis' loop at Afan Saturday morning, lovely conditions for this time of year, it's a great loop in it own right, long enough to justify the trip for me (30 mins) but quick enough that I could get home to do a decorating job I needed to complete.

Bit of a pain they'd closed the bottom of Bluescar, but met another rider who told me the trail was actually untouched, it's the fire road at the bottom that's having work done, and they don't work weekends. Make of that what you will.
